It shall be unlawful for any person to enter upon any portion of lawn or other cultivated ground in any public park within the Village when forbidden so to do by an official sign or other official notification.
It shall be unlawful for any person to throw, deposit or leave any paper or waste material whatsoever in or upon any part of the surface of any public park within the Village or in or upon any park property or appurtenance therein except in the receptacles provided in such park for that purpose.
It shall be unlawful for any person to place or erect any booth, stand or other structure or to place any wagon or other vehicle, except such as may be propelled by hand and adapted for the carrying of children, invalids or dolls, on or in any public park of the Village without the written permission of the Shade Tree Commission.
It shall be unlawful for any person to sell or offer for sale within any public park of the Village any goods, wares or merchandise whatsoever or to display or distribute any advertising device, circular or card in any such park.
It shall be unlawful for any person to hunt, molest, injure, capture or in any way interfere with the freedom of any bird being free and undomesticated in any public park in the Village or the freedom of any squirrel, fish or other animal in any such public park.
It shall be unlawful for any person to utter any profane, threatening or abusive language or loud outcry or to perform any obscene or indecent act, to commit any nuisance, to solicit any contribution or subscription or to play any game of chance in any public park within the Village or to bring into such park any instrument of chance or gambling whatsoever.
[Added 5-27-1975 by Ord. No. 1571; amended 10-13-1992 by Ord. No. 2375]
Subject to the approval of the Council, which said approval may be in the form of subsequent ratification, the Village Manager may adopt and promulgate reasonable rules and regulations, not inconsistent with statute or ordinance, governing the use of Village parks, playgrounds and open spaces and the conduct of persons therein. Such rules and regulations shall become effective after publication in a newspaper circulating in the Village and shall thereafter be posted in a conspicuous place at the park, playground or open space for which effective and maintained in the office of the Village Clerk for public inspection between the hours of 9: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. prevailing time. Violation of any such rule or regulation shall be punishable in accordance with Chapter 1, General Provisions, Article I, of this Code.
